## Environment Variables — Crashlink Pipeline

Hey reviewer — this page covers the env config for Ostrander Mobile's crash-report pipeline. Crash bundles land on the ingest node, get symbolicated, then ship to the Varnholt dashboard. Most vars are boring: CRASHLINK_REGION, SYMBOL_CACHE_DIR, and MAX_BUNDLE_MB (capped at 40 to keep the queue sane). Rotation happens quarterly and is tracked in the Varnholt change log, so nothing here should surprise you. The ingest node authenticates uploads with a signing secret, set on the very next line:

secret setting of tajof-bahif: COURIER_KEY3=65d

Subject: Key rotation for Chirpline log sampling

Hey Mara,

Quick heads-up before the Thursday cut: we rotated the key Chirpline uses to push sampled logs into Driftbin. The old one kept tripping rate alerts because the service is, well, chatty. Sampling is now capped at 5% so the noise should drop a lot. Please swap this into the release config before tagging. New key is below.

API key for kahop-fawip: qvz23-AHYlCVCi2JKvw2xa3Qz34iE

Subject: Weekend lift maintenance — contractor access. All lifts at Farrowden Tower are out of service Saturday and Sunday for scheduled works by Kestrel Vertical. Contractors: sign in at the front desk on arrival, wear hi-vis at all times, and use stairwell B only. Stairwell A stays locked for residents. Machine room access is via the roof door; do not prop it open. Parking is in the rear yard, not the forecourt. The roof door keypad takes the code below.

staff pass of tajog-bahap = bdg-GTUUI-82661

## Auth

Cold starts on the Fenwick handlers fetch credentials before serving traffic. If the warmer lapses, the first request pays ~900ms for token exchange against Vaultlet. Do not disable the warmer to "test" latency. On-call: if cold-start auth failures spike, check Vaultlet health first, handlers second. Local repro requires the shared Vaultlet staging key, injected as an env var. The key for staging is as follows.

app token of fajop-fahif = qvz4-AnML